Searched refs:max_vqs (Results 1 – 4 of 4) sorted by relevance
| /linux/drivers/vdpa/pds/ |
| H A D | vdpa_dev.c | 683 fw_max_vqs = le16_to_cpu(pdsv->vdpa_aux->ident.max_vqs); in pds_vdpa_dev_add() 806 u16 max_vqs; in pds_vdpa_get_mgmt_info() local 838 max_vqs = le16_to_cpu(vdpa_aux->ident.max_vqs); in pds_vdpa_get_mgmt_info() 840 dev_dbg(dev, "ident.max_vqs %d dev_intrs %d\n", max_vqs, dev_intrs); in pds_vdpa_get_mgmt_info() 842 max_vqs = min_t(u16, dev_intrs, max_vqs); in pds_vdpa_get_mgmt_info() 843 mgmt->max_supported_vqs = min_t(u16, PDS_VDPA_MAX_QUEUES, max_vqs); in pds_vdpa_get_mgmt_info()
|
| /linux/drivers/vdpa/mlx5/net/ |
| H A D | mlx5_vnet.c | 201 return mvdev->max_vqs; in ctrl_vq_idx() 1229 WARN(start_vq + num_vqs > mvdev->max_vqs, "query vq range invalid [%d, %d), max_vqs: %u\n", in query_virtqueues() 1230 start_vq, start_vq + num_vqs, mvdev->max_vqs); in query_virtqueues() 1562 WARN(start_vq + num_vqs > mvdev->max_vqs, "modify vq range invalid [%d, %d), max_vqs: %u\n", in modify_virtqueues() 1563 start_vq, start_vq + num_vqs, mvdev->max_vqs); in modify_virtqueues() 1681 if (start_vq >= ndev->mvdev.max_vqs) in resume_vqs() 2756 for (i = 0; i < mvdev->max_vqs; i++) { in setup_virtqueues() 2775 for (i = ndev->mvdev.max_vqs - 1; i >= 0; i--) in teardown_virtqueues() 2784 mvdev->max_idx = mvdev->max_vqs; in update_cvq_info() 2930 for (int i = 0; i < mvdev->max_vqs; ++i) { in mlx5_vdpa_set_driver_features() [all …]
|
| /linux/arch/um/drivers/ |
| H A D | virtio_uml.c | 61 u64 max_vqs; member 533 rc = vhost_user_get_queue_num(vu_dev, &vu_dev->max_vqs); in vhost_user_init() 537 vu_dev->max_vqs = U64_MAX; in vhost_user_init() 1044 if (WARN(nvqs > 64 || nvqs > vu_dev->max_vqs, in vu_find_vqs() 1046 nvqs, vu_dev->max_vqs)) in vu_find_vqs()
|
| /linux/drivers/vdpa/mlx5/core/ |
| H A D | mlx5_vdpa.h | 112 u32 max_vqs; member
|